Nokia confesses to working on Ovi Suite for Mac

As I’ve luckily stumbled on Nokia’s job ad mid-October (I’m not telling what I was doing there ;-), there was already a sign of Ovi Suite coming to the Mac (and finally to my home). Yet, having a vague sign is nothing compared to an interview with Marko, one of the Mac guys at Nokia. There is no firm publish date, but it is expected that the Nokia Ovi Suite for Mac will show up on Betalabs this year. I really don’t have anything to add, head over to read more and definitely watch the video from the interview. Yet, maybe a comment here: as a Mac user, I can mention a lot of things, what I would like to see on my Mac – but I also feel that Nokia is already making great moves for Macs.
